Understanding Low-Interest Rates
A loan’s interest rate determines how much extra you’re paying for the vehicle over time. A lower rate simply means less money added to the overall cost of the car. When you’re approved for a low-rate loan, your monthly payments are generally smaller, and you’re not spending as much by the time it’s fully paid off.
Interest rates shift depending on several things. The state of the economy, choices made by the Federal Reserve, and even current car buying trends can influence how lenders set their rates. When rates dip lower, it creates an easier path for buyers to finance a new vehicle without stretching their income thin. That makes it a good time for people who’ve been waiting for a deal to finally make their move.
Even a small difference in the rate can mean a lot over the length of the loan. For example, someone buying a new Hyundai Sonata in Riverhead might see that they have two rate offers. One could look slightly better on paper, but over 60 months, the savings from the lower rate could be noticeable when compared side by side. That’s why understanding what low interest means for your total loan amount matters. Those small numbers can add up fast.

How to Secure Low-Interest Rates in Riverhead
Getting a low-interest rate might sound like a matter of luck, but it’s really about taking control of the pieces you can. If you’re planning to finance a new Hyundai in Riverhead, a little bit of planning can make a big difference.
Your credit score plays a major role. Lenders use it to gauge how risky a borrower is. The higher the score, the better the terms you’re likely to get. Some helpful steps to get ready include:
- Checking your credit report for any mistakes and fixing them early
- Avoiding any new credit applications just before applying for a car loan
- Paying down existing debt and keeping accounts in good standing
Next, think local. Riverhead residents can often find good loan options through community banks or nearby credit unions. These institutions sometimes offer rates or terms that national lenders don’t. It’s a smart move to contact a few of these institutions before heading to the dealership. Getting pre-approved puts you in a stronger position when negotiating, too.
